The Ultimate Beginner’s Guide to Buying Your First Guitar Amplifier

Welcome to the exciting world of amplified guitar! Choosing your first amp can feel tricky, but this guide breaks down everything you need to know. A good beginner amp makes learning fun and helps you sound great right away.

Key Features Every Beginner Needs

When you shop for your first amp, focus on these important features. They make practicing easier and offer room to grow.

1. Wattage (Power)

  • What it is: Wattage shows how loud the amp can get.
  • For Beginners: Look for 10 to 30 watts (W). This is plenty loud for practicing in your room or jamming quietly with friends. You do not need a huge, loud amp yet.

2. Speaker Size

  • What it is: This is the part that actually makes the sound.
  • For Beginners: An 8-inch or 10-inch speaker is standard for small practice amps. Bigger speakers often sound fuller, but smaller ones are lighter and perfect for home use.

3. Tone Controls (EQ)

  • What it is: These knobs let you shape your sound.
  • For Beginners: Ensure the amp has at least Bass, Mid, and Treble controls (sometimes called EQ). These knobs let you make your sound deeper or brighter.

4. Built-in Effects and Modeling

  • What it is: Many modern beginner amps include effects like Reverb, Delay, or Distortion built right in.
  • For Beginners: “Modeling amps” are great. They can digitally copy the sound of many famous, expensive amps. This lets you try different styles without buying extra pedals.

5. Headphone Jack

  • Why it matters: This is essential for quiet practice. You plug your headphones in, and the speaker turns off.

Important Materials and Construction

While you won’t be building the amp yourself, the materials affect its durability and sound.

Cabinet Construction

Most beginner amps use wood cabinets (often particleboard or plywood). Good construction means the box holds together tightly. A solid cabinet prevents rattling sounds when you play loud.

Speaker Cone Material

The speaker cone moves air to create sound. Most budget amps use paper cones. These are light and work well for practice volumes. High-end amps use materials like aluminum, but that is not a concern for your first purchase.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

What makes one practice amp better than another?

Factors That Improve Quality:
  • Clean Headroom: This means the amp can get loud without the sound becoming buzzy or distorted unintentionally.
  • Quality Components: Better internal wiring and sturdy pots (the knobs) last longer and give clearer sound control.
  • Auxiliary Input (Aux In): This lets you plug in your phone or MP3 player to play along with backing tracks or songs. This is a huge quality-of-life feature.
Factors That Reduce Quality (Watch Outs):
  • “Too Small” Speakers: Very tiny speakers (under 6 inches) often sound thin and lack bass, even if the amp is powerful.
  • Poor Modeling Software: If the built-in effects sound muddy or cheap, you won’t use them. Always test the built-in effects if possible.

User Experience and Use Cases

Think about how you plan to use the amp most often.

Home Practice (The Main Use Case)

For 90% of beginners, the amp lives in a bedroom or basement. You need low wattage (10-20W) and a headphone jack. Portability matters too—you want something light enough to move easily.

Jamming with Others

If you plan to practice with a drummer or another guitarist occasionally, you might need to step up to a 30W amp. Make sure the amp has a good master volume control so you can balance your sound.

Learning Different Styles

If you want to play metal one day and clean jazz the next, a modeling amp is your best friend. It saves you money on buying separate effects pedals right away.


10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Beginner Guitar Amplifiers

Q: Do I need an amplifier to play an electric guitar?

A: Yes. Electric guitars make very little sound without an amplifier. The amp makes the quiet signal from the guitar loud enough to hear.

Q: Should I buy a tube amp or a solid-state amp first?

A: Beginners should usually buy a solid-state or modeling amp. They are cheaper, require less maintenance, and sound great at low volumes.

Q: What does “modeling amp” mean?

A: A modeling amp uses digital technology to mimic the sound of many different classic amplifiers and effects. It offers great variety in one box.

Q: Is a 10-watt amp too quiet?

A: No. 10 watts is usually loud enough for bedroom practice and even quiet group practice. Speakers make a big difference in perceived loudness.

Q: What is the most important feature for quiet practice?

A: The headphone jack is the most important feature for quiet practice. It lets you play while keeping your family or roommates happy.

Q: What is “gain” or “drive” on an amp?

A: Gain controls how much the signal is boosted before it hits the main volume. High gain creates distortion or “crunch” sounds used in rock and metal.

Q: Do I need to buy an amplifier cable separately?

A: Usually, yes. You need a standard 1/4 inch (quarter-inch) instrument cable to connect your guitar to the amp’s input jack.

Q: How much should I expect to spend on a good beginner amp?

A: You can find excellent, reliable beginner amps costing between $100 and $200. Higher prices usually mean more features or better speaker quality.

Q: Can I plug headphones directly into my guitar?

A: Some beginner guitars come with tiny headphone adapters, but these sound very basic. An amp provides much better tone and control.

Q: How do I connect an effects pedal to a beginner amp?

A: You plug the guitar into the pedal, and the pedal plugs into the amp’s input jack. If your amp has an “FX Loop,” you use that for time-based effects like delay.
